void TargetStats::SetFirstBtTime(lldb::ProcessSP process_sp, Thread &thread) { | ||
There was a problem hiding this comment. Choose a reason for hiding this commentThe reason will be displayed to describe this comment to others. Learn more. No need to pass a process into this function, the thread has access to its process if it is needed. |
||
if (m_first_bt_time_set) | ||
There was a problem hiding this comment. Choose a reason for hiding this commentThe reason will be displayed to describe this comment to others. Learn more. use |
||
return; | ||
|
||
// Our goal here is to calculate the total active time to get to the first bt | ||
// so this will be the target creation time, or the load core time plus all | ||
// the time to load and index modules and their debug info. | ||
double elapsed_time = 0.0; | ||
// GetStackFrameCount can be expensive, but at this point we should | ||
// have completed a BT successfully, so the frames should already | ||
// exist. | ||
for (size_t i = 0; i < thread.GetStackFrameCount(); ++i) { | ||
lldb::StackFrameSP frame_sp = thread.GetStackFrameAtIndex(i); | ||
if (!frame_sp) | ||
continue; | ||
|
||
lldb::ModuleSP module_sp = | ||
frame_sp->GetSymbolContext(lldb::eSymbolContextModule).module_sp; | ||
if (!module_sp) | ||
continue; | ||
|
||
// Add the time it took to load and index the module. | ||
elapsed_time += module_sp->GetSymtabParseTime().get().count(); | ||
|
||
// Walk over all the symbol locators and add their time. A symbol locator | ||
// could have been called and no symbol was found. | ||
for (const auto &entry : module_sp->GetSymbolLocatorStatistics().map) { | ||
elapsed_time += entry.second; | ||
} | ||
|
||
// Add the time it took to load and index the debug info. Can create | ||
// false is very important here. We don't want this call to have any side | ||
// effects. | ||
SymbolFile *sym_file = module_sp->GetSymbolFile(/*can_create=*/false); | ||
if (!sym_file) | ||
continue; | ||
|
||
elapsed_time += sym_file->GetDebugInfoParseTime().count(); | ||
} | ||
|
||
// Process should be valid if we've already generated a backtrace. | ||
assert(process_sp); | ||
m_first_bt_time_set = true; | ||
m_active_time_to_first_bt += std::chrono::duration<double>(elapsed_time); | ||
if (process_sp->IsLiveDebugSession()) { | ||
|
||
// If we are in a live debug session, then the target creation time is | ||
// the time it took to load the executable and all the modules. | ||
m_active_time_to_first_bt += m_create_time.get(); | ||
} else { | ||
// If we are in a core file, then the target creation time is the time it | ||
// took to load the core file. | ||
m_active_time_to_first_bt += m_load_core_time.get(); | ||
} | ||
} | ||
